Graffiti and Tagging

Graffiti and tagging are vandalism. Vandalising or damaging another person’s property or public property is illegal.

You can be charged and fined for marking or tagging property and could also be ordered to complete community service. You can also be charged with being in possession of graffiti equipment (like spray paint) in public places.

It’s possible that anyone selling or giving graffiti equipment to a youth can also be charged.
